Bullish backs USD.AI with a $100 million stablecoin facility to finance GPU-based compute lending. The move widens on-chain liquidity, adds trading pairs for sUSDai, and flags a market-making program to improve liquidity and price discovery. The alliance, plus a joint research effort on AI CapEx financing, could accelerate institutional participation in on-chain compute finance over the next 6–12 months.

  • Bullish provides USD.AI with a $100M stablecoin debt facility.
  • Onboards sUSDai across multiple trading pairs with a market-making program.
  • USD.AI financing is asset-backed, non-recourse and on-chain.
  • Joint research to optimize AI CapEx capital formation is expanded.
